Summary
If you make $187,200 a year living in the region of Alberta, Canada, you will be taxed $64,620. That means that your net pay will be $122,580 per year, or $10,215 per month. Your average tax rate is 34.5% and your marginal tax rate is 42.0%. This marginal tax rate means that your immediate additional income will be taxed at this rate. For instance, an increase of $100 in your salary will be taxed $42, hence, your net pay will only increase by $58.
Bonus Example
A $1,000 bonus will generate an extra $580 of net incomes. A $5,000 bonus will generate an extra $2,900 of net incomes.
